Why Pool Maintenance in Kolkata Isn’t the Same as Anywhere Else
A pool doesn’t stay clean on its own, and in Kolkata, keeping one properly maintained takes noticeably more effort than in drier parts of the country. The city’s long, humid monsoon season — typically June through September — combines heavy rainfall with sustained humidity, creating ideal conditions for algae growth and rapid water quality deterioration if filtration and chemical balancing aren’t kept on a tight schedule.
Kolkata’s high water table adds a second, less obvious challenge. Pools built in low-lying or newer developments can experience groundwater pressure effects that generic maintenance schedules don’t account for — meaning a swimming pool service Kolkata routine built around a national template often falls short here. Debris load also spikes noticeably during monsoon months, requiring more frequent skimming, backwashing, and filter servicing than a standard dry-season schedule would suggest.

What Does a Swimming Pool Service Provider Actually Do?
A complete swimming pool service provider engagement typically includes:
- Water testing and chemical balancing — pH, chlorine, and alkalinity levels checked and corrected on a regular schedule
- Filtration system servicing — backwashing, filter cleaning, and pump inspection
- Cleaning — skimming, vacuuming, and tile/waterline cleaning to prevent algae and scale buildup
- Equipment checks — motor, heater (if installed), and lighting system inspection
- Seasonal deep cleaning — particularly important before and after Kolkata’s monsoon season
- Emergency repair support — for leaks, pump failures, or sudden water quality issues
Most providers offer this as an AMC (annual maintenance contract), which bundles routine visits, chemicals, and basic servicing into a predictable annual cost rather than one-off callouts — generally the more cost-effective and reliable option for pool owners who don’t want to manage water chemistry themselves.

What Drives the Cost of Swimming Pool Service?
Several factors affect what a swimming pool service provider will quote:
- Pool type — concrete (RCC) pools generally cost more to maintain than liner or fiberglass pools due to surface texture and larger chemical volume needs
- Pool size — cost scales directly with water volume and surface area
- Usage frequency — heavily used pools (especially commercial or hospitality properties) need more frequent servicing than lightly used residential pools
- Season — Kolkata’s monsoon months typically require more frequent visits than the drier winter season
- Scope of service — a basic AMC covering chemicals and routine cleaning costs less than a comprehensive package including equipment servicing and emergency support
What Are the Risks of Choosing the Wrong Service Provider?
Inconsistent monsoon-season service. A provider without real Kolkata experience may follow a generic national maintenance calendar that under-services the pool during the exact months it needs the most attention.
Poor water quality management. For public and semi-public pools especially, water quality and safety standards matter beyond aesthetics — the Bureau of Indian Standards’ IS 16508:2017 Swimming Pool for Public Use – Code of Safety outlines water quality and safety benchmarks that commercial pool operators should expect their service provider to be actively maintaining, not just referencing.
Equipment neglect leading to costly repairs. Skipping regular filtration and pump checks to cut costs often leads to bigger, more expensive equipment failures down the line — proactive servicing is almost always cheaper than reactive repair.
Vague, non-itemized AMC contracts. A provider that won’t break down exactly what’s included — number of visits, chemicals covered, equipment checks — makes it hard to know what you’re actually paying for or to hold them accountable if service quality slips.

A Realistic Seasonal Maintenance Calendar for Kolkata
Rather than a flat, year-round schedule, a well-run swimming pool service provider typically adjusts visit frequency by season. Through the winter and early summer months (roughly November to May), a standard residential pool can often be maintained with weekly or bi-weekly visits covering routine chemical balancing and light cleaning.
As the monsoon approaches in June, service frequency should step up — more frequent skimming to manage debris, closer monitoring of chlorine levels given how quickly heavy rain can dilute pool chemistry, and additional filter backwashing to handle the higher organic load washed in by rain. By the tail end of monsoon season in September, a thorough deep-clean and equipment inspection helps catch any wear or damage before the next dry season begins. Pool owners working with a provider who follows a rigid, non-seasonal schedule are often paying for the same level of service in January as in July — even though the pool’s actual needs during those two months are substantially different.
